Chief Faulkner’s 2009/03 Update

The overall crime rate in London decreased by 2% last year, something that our Police Chief calls “very positive.”

There were 2,427 reported assaults in 2008, which is a 1% increase over 2007. According to the police Chief, “We’ve seen assaults over the last number of years having a slowly increase in numbers.”

There were 288 reported robberies in the city in 2008, which is a 4% increase over 2007.
